The director-general of the World Health Organization has warned countries will need to work together once a coronavirus vaccine has become available.
Dr Tedros Adhanom Ghebreyesus told a media briefing on Tuesday vaccine nationalism should be prevented and outlined how a vaccine for COVID-19 should be distributed.
Scott Morrison talks about the COVID-19 vaccine deal in the video above
Ghebreyesus said the WHO proposes the vaccine be rolled out in two phases.
